I was just there. We went to Pizza Bianco, Cibo (Pizza), The Teeter House (Japanese, authentic as it gets), Vitamin T (Taco Place), Sam's (Southwest), and a beer bar called Copper Blues.

Cibo was far and away the best option. Pizza Bianco and The Teeter House are the two James Beard award winning places and I thought they were excellent. Be prepared to wait at Pizza Bianco, we waited for 2.5 hours in their guest house drinking and snacking on great appetizers.

Everything was in walking distance of our downtown hotel with Cibo being the furthest away. Spent a few nights at Copper Blues which had like 40 beers on tap. Surprisingly did not eat a lot of Southwest food.
